Transaction 65895c0ee5832bf07da86485b8028611717870a6a5b8d0b0496a45f049baf550
1 Input
1 Output
-
65895c0ee5832bf07da86485b8028611717870a6a5b8d0b0496a45f049baf550:0
- value
- 518723
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c54f83812808efe357dbe669cd143d8c60cf2e4 OP_EQUAL
- address
- 3JrpkQ8QXr5oxi4Y1Co1uzLqDDzRabHzvT